So, I was changing my fuel filter, due to my dealer's inability to do it without it leaking... and I made a goober mistake. My torque wrench wouldn't fit, so I unplugged and moved the large multi-pin connector directly above the filter. Now, the Security light blinks slowly after the lamp test, and the vehicle only idles for about 2 seconds before it shuts off, classic vehicle anti-theft stuff.
I've tried both of my keys, and am afraid I'm going to have to have it towed to the dealer.
I believe the connector was the main power/signal connector to the cab based on the large red wire in the center of it.
Am I up a creek without a paddle?
 
Are you sure you seated it back together properly?

Funny you should ask that...
Yesterday afternoon, I tried every Google remedy I could find shorf of VooDoo and cannibalism, with no luck. I then I disconnected the batteries and pulled the plug apart again to see if I bent a pin. When I took it apart the first time, the plastic pins that are supposed to help pull it apart and put it together broke. I thought I made sure the connecter was tight when I put it together, but apparently not. After I re-assembled it yesterday, I tried one more time, and the security light was out! I went out a flogged the truck to see if it would work loose, and had no problems.
Today I stopped to see how much the connector was, and the dealer said it is not available indivdually, and the whole harness is $1100!!!
